What Do Professional Virtual Event Production & Streaming Services Actually Include?
Professional Virtual Event Production & Streaming Services are far more than simply pointing a phone at a mandap and pressing 'Go Live'. A full-service Pune provider typically delivers four interconnected components: audio engineering, lighting design, camera operations, and platform broadcasting. On the audio side, technicians set up condenser microphones near the priest, wireless lapel mics for the bride and groom, and a dedicated audio mixing board to eliminate echoes common in large halls like those in Wakad or Hadapsar. Lighting forms the second pillar — virtual event audio and lighting setup professionals position LED panel arrays and colour-wash rigs so that every frame captures faces clearly without harsh shadows, a challenge at evening sangeet functions where decorative fairy lights alone create uneven exposure. Camera operators — usually two to four depending on package — run on rehearsed movement plans so cuts are smooth, not jarring. Finally, a streaming technician manages the encoder, monitors internet bandwidth (Pune venues often have 20-100 Mbps dedicated lines available on request), and pushes your feed to YouTube Live, Zoom webinar, or a private branded portal. The event technical production crew handles everything from soundcheck at noon to final archive export by midnight, giving your family a downloadable recording to treasure for years. For a typical Pune wedding, expect two to three hours of pre-event setup time and a full-length live transmission of four to eight hours for larger ceremonies.

How Much Does Virtual Event Production Cost in Pune?
Pricing for Professional Virtual Event Production & Streaming Services in Pune varies significantly based on duration, camera count, platform complexity, and lighting requirements. Entry-level packages — a single-camera setup with basic audio and a private YouTube stream — start around INR 25,000 to INR 40,000 for a four-hour event. This tier suits small apartment-complex functions or courthouse registration ceremonies. Mid-range packages, the most popular choice for Pune's four-to-six-hour wedding receptions, run between INR 60,000 and INR 1,20,000 and typically include three cameras, a mixing board, a lighting refresh panel, and a dedicated streaming host who manages chat moderation and platform stability. Premium packages, ideal for large mandap ceremonies at banquet venues in Kharadi or Shivajinagar, start at INR 1,50,000 and can exceed INR 2,50,000 when digital stage design and ambiance services — LED video walls, branded lower-third graphics, real-time caption overlays — are added. Remote guest experience management features like virtual greeting rooms, digital guestbooks, and live polling add another INR 10,000 to INR 30,000 depending on complexity. What Makes Audio and Lighting Critical for Live Streaming Quality?
Many Pune families focus entirely on camera resolution when evaluating live event streaming solutions, overlooking that poor audio destroys viewer experience far faster than imperfect visuals. A shaky camera is forgivable; a priest's mantras lost to hall reverb or a crackling microphone during the varmala exchange is not. Professional audio engineers use directional shotgun mics mounted above the mandap, cardioid mics at the priest's seating position, and radio microphones clipped discretely to the groom's sherwani and the bride's dupatta. These feeds are blended at a dedicated mixing console so that online viewers hear intimate spoken vows as clearly as if they were in the front row. Lighting for streaming differs from decorative event lighting: streaming lights must maintain consistent colour temperature — typically 5500K to 6500K — so cameras auto-expose correctly even when the DJ dims the hall for a dance floor segment. A quality virtual event audio and lighting setup will also include fill lights behind the camera positions to prevent the streaming frame from going dark during transitions. Multi-camera wedding coverage benefits enormously from well-positioned key lights because editors can cut between angles without jarring brightness shifts. How Do You Choose the Right Streaming Service Provider in Pune?
Selecting among Pune's growing pool of virtual production vendors requires scrutiny beyond portfolio videos. First, verify that the event technical production crew has experience specifically with Indian wedding formats — a team proficient in corporate webinars may not understand the unpredictable timing of a baraat arrival or the joyful chaos of a haldi ceremony. Ask to see two or three live stream recordings from similar events, paying attention to audio consistency during loud dhol segments and camera smoothness during rituals. Second, confirm internet redundancy plans. Pune venues can experience power fluctuations; your provider should carry 4G/5G backup modems and an uninterruptible power supply for encoding equipment. Third, discuss remote guest experience management tools: will they provide a private streaming link, moderate comments to filter spam, and record a clean archive copy for family? Fourth, check whether they handle online event broadcasting for weddings on the platform your NRI relatives prefer — some families use Zoom, others prefer YouTube or a custom portal. Fifth, review the crew size — Professional Virtual Event Production & Streaming Services for a 500-guest event need at least four to five crew members to manage cameras, audio, lighting, and streaming simultaneously. Finally, request references from at least two recent Pune events and ask those clients specifically about punctuality, technical glitches, and post-event support. ✅ Pre-booking Checklist
- Confirm the vendor has specific Indian wedding event experience, not just corporate webinar production
- Request an itemised quote separating equipment, crew, internet backup, platform setup, and post-event archive delivery
- Schedule a venue site visit at least two weeks before the event to plan cable routes, camera positions, and lighting spots
- Verify upload internet speed at your venue (minimum 20 Mbps dedicated upload for 1080p) and confirm backup 4G/5G coverage
- Clarify which streaming platform will be used and whether access links will be shared with guests in advance
- Confirm crew arrival time — professional setups need two to four hours before the event start for soundcheck and test streaming
- Ask for a contingency plan: backup encoder, spare microphones, UPS for power cuts, and a 4G bonding router for internet failure
- Discuss post-event deliverables: raw archive file format, resolution, turnaround time, and any highlight video add-ons

💰 Cost / Quality Factors
- Number of cameras directly scales cost — each additional camera and operator adds INR 8,000–15,000 per event
- Venue location affects pricing — outdoor events in Mulshi or Lonavala carry 10–20% premiums for travel and outdoor equipment
- Duration of stream — most packages quote for six to eight hours; overtime charges apply beyond the agreed window
- Platform licensing — Zoom webinar tier, private portal hosting, or branded streaming services carry additional software costs
- Post-production add-ons like edited highlight reels or multi-camera cuts can add INR 10,000–40,000 to the total
- Peak season (October–February) bookings may carry a 10–15% premium over off-peak monsoon-season rates
⚠️ Common Mistakes to Avoid
- Assuming venue Wi-Fi is sufficient without testing upload speed in advance — many Pune banquet halls have poor upload bandwidth despite advertised high-speed internet
- Booking a crew without prior Indian wedding experience — unfamiliarity with ritual timings causes missed key moments during varmala or sindoor ceremony
- Ignoring audio in favour of camera quality — poor audio is the single biggest complaint from online viewers of live-streamed weddings
- Failing to share the stream link with online guests in advance — last-minute link sharing causes many relatives to miss the first hour
- Not clarifying post-event archive delivery terms in the contract — some vendors provide only a live recording that expires on the platform
- Choosing solely on price without verifying backup equipment — a single technical failure without redundancy can result in no stream at all
